<p>Emerging research suggests that different portions of the brain which is still developing until the age of 21 and for some as late as 25, and its neurotransmitter systems are affected negatively by alcohol with both short and long term consequences. These impacts range from damage to the brain centers for thinking, planning and learning, to changes in the structures of the brain that mediate pleasure and predispose youth to depression, addiction or alcoholism later on.</p>
<p>This has become a world wide problem (binge drinking and alcoholism) WHO is to develop a global strategy on alcohol. On 24 May 2008, the 61st session of the World Health Assembly adopted an important resolution on &#8220;Strategies to reduce the harmful use of alcohol&#8221;. This resolution calls for the development by 2010 of a draft global strategy to reduce the harmful use of alcohol.</p>

		<content:encoded><![CDATA[<p>The Amethyst Initiative is very different than the Amethyst Project.</p>
<p>The Amethyst Project supported women to develop activities and enterprises which address local community needs in rural areas of the Peak District. Through improvement of skills and experience, women are helped to enhance their social and economic opportunities and to contribute to their communities.  ~ <a href="http://amethystproject.org/">http://amethystproject.org/</a></p>
<p>Launched in July 2008, the Amethyst Initiative is made up of chancellors and presidents of universities and colleges across the United States.  These higher education leaders have signed their names to a public statement that the 21 year-old drinking age is not working, and, specifically, that it has created a culture of dangerous binge drinking on their campuses. ~ <a href="http://www.amethystinitiative.org/">http://www.amethystinitiative.org/</a></p>
